What is mesuax.exe?

mesuax.exe is part of Vision and developed by Netop Business Solutions A/S according to the mesuax.exe version information.

mesuax.exe's description is "Vision Control Manager"

mesuax.exe is digitally signed by Netop Business Solutions A/S.

mesuax.exe is usually located in the 'C:\Program Files (x86)\Netop\Vision\XL\' folder.

None of the anti-virus scanners at VirusTotal reports anything malicious about mesuax.exe.
